在React Native Expo项目中添加Mixpanel,可以通过以下步骤进行:
expo install mixpanel-react-native expo-constants
import Mixpanel from 'mixpanel-react-native';
import Constants from 'expo-constants';
Mixpanel.sharedInstanceWithToken()
方法进行初始化:Mixpanel.sharedInstanceWithToken('YOUR_MIXPANEL_PROJECT_TOKEN');
其中,YOUR_MIXPANEL_PROJECT_TOKEN
应替换为你自己Mixpanel项目的token。
Mixpanel.track()
方法发送自定义事件。例如,发送一个名为ButtonClicked
的事件:Mixpanel.track('ButtonClicked');
Mixpanel.identify()
方法来标识和设置用户属性。例如,设置用户的name
和email
属性:Mixpanel.identify('USER_ID');
Mixpanel.set({
name: 'John Doe',
email: 'john.doe@example.com',
});
其中,USER_ID
应替换为用户的唯一标识符。
注意:为了确保Mixpanel正常工作,你还需要在Expo项目的app.json
文件中添加Mixpanel的配置信息。具体操作如下:
app.json
文件的根级别下添加一个名为expo
的对象。expo
对象中添加一个名为plugins
的数组。plugins
数组中添加一个名为expo-mixpanel
的字符串。完成上述步骤后,你就成功地在React Native Expo项目中添加了Mixpanel,并可以使用它来进行事件跟踪和用户行为分析了。
对于Mixpanel的更多信息和功能细节,你可以查看腾讯云提供的 Mixpanel产品介绍。
领取专属 10元无门槛券
手把手带您无忧上云